Output f94de6620e98a14d6a27106fcf4e41efa9ecbdabd40220f29ebf206a51957439:28

value
18837105
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c1233c7e493ae9365f22ea1f8949638e9bc04413 OP_EQUAL
address
MRWNriQJgQoNqDf5xk7494Ukcb4Z3e86Aq
transaction
f94de6620e98a14d6a27106fcf4e41efa9ecbdabd40220f29ebf206a51957439
spent
true